Every hundred years, the forest opens.
The villagers of Fernhollow whisper of the Thorn King-a vengeful spirit bound to the heart of the Briarwild, who demands a bride to keep his wrath from spilling beyond the tree line. When Elira's younger sister, Maeve, is chosen, Elira steps forward instead.
Not only out of love, but from a long-held curiosity that's pulled her toward the forest all her life.
But the Thorn King is not the monster she expected.
Within the overgrown ruins of his crumbling court, Elira finds a being more sorrowful than savage, and a forest that feels as wounded as it is wild. As the garden blooms beneath her hands and forgotten magic stirs in the soil, Elira uncovers fragments of a curse twisted by fear, heartbreak, and centuries of silence.
To break it, she must do what no one has dared-love the forest, not for what it offers, but for what it is.
